      Silverleaf whitefly, Bemisia tabaci (Hemiptera: Aleyrodidae), is a destructive insect pest damaging to diverse crops by vectoring several plant pathogenic viruses, which consequently causes economic losses in crop production. As the resistance of whiteflies to chemical insecticides is increasing, this study aims to investigate the potential of entomopathogenic fungi as an alternative. A total of 72 entomopathogenic fungal isolates, collected from soils using Tenebrio molitor larvae as an insect baiting method, were assessed for their virulence against 2nd nymphs of whitefly. Their virulence was assayed by dipping whitefly-infested tomato leaves in fungal conidia suspensions at 1.0 × 107 conidia/ml. Among the tested isolates, two isolates of Beauveria bassiana JEF-462 and JEF-507 showed high virulence. In the assessment of virulence depending on conidia concentrations, the estimated LC50 values for JEF-462 and JEF-507 were similarly 8.7~14.0 × 107 conidia/ml.
